IP查询
查询
你查询的IP:[114.80.199.229] 地理位置:中国–上海–上海电信/IDC机房
最新查询
117.124.217.60
123.146.128.13
121.55.67.24
203.196.199.232
117.21.223.76
117.59.178.4
162.105.128.236
58.240.100.166
202.112.169.189
114.80.199.229
218.240.91.238
121.46.179.255
167.139.137.39
125.31.192.199
122.185.64.55
123.64.135.211
119.176.124.71
125.214.96.172
117.22.164.156
202.127.208.42
119.42.136.252
202.41.152.140
121.100.128.205
123.137.131.81
203.81.16.194
60.235.101.172
125.32.62.214
222.176.0.1
119.15.136.91
202.38.21.36
159.226.95.3